Direct Payments
Over 2,000 people are using direct payments in Essex, this includes; people with learning difficulties, mental health problems, older people, and people with a physical and/or sensory impairment, carers, and people with parental responsibility for disabled children. Arranging and managing your own care can bring with it choice, flexibility independence and control.
Direct Payments can also be made for the day care or short breaks Chelmsford Mencap offer under our Daybreak Scheme, Daybreak Saturday Club and Adult Adventurers’ Club.

Working Tax Credits
If you are a parent of a child that uses our Daybreak Scheme and or our Daybreak Saturday Club and receive working tax credit you may be able to claim back up to 80% of any respite monies paid to Chelmsford Mencap. To make a claim you will need to quote our relevant OFSTED number’s:
Daybreak Scheme (Easter & Summer): OFSTED EY281959
Daybreak Saturday Club: OFSTED EY314108
